Since the founding of China, its steel industry has enjoyed a quick speed of development. Especially, in recent years, benefiting from China’s overall good economic environment as well as the policy and the rapid development of construction industry, railway transportation, metal manufacturing and other related industries, the demand for steel is continuous increasing and further promoting the development of the steel industry. In2014, China is already the world’s largest steel producer and consumer. With the development of China’s steel industry, the share of China’s steel in the international market and the competitiveness increase sharply. However, the issues, such as optimizing the industrial layout, upgrading the industrial structure, innovation, improving product quality, still need to be further resolved. There is still a huge gap between countries with large steel production and the ones with good competitiveness in steel industry.The importance of the steel industry makes the government notice its problems in the early stage and implement many measures to achieve the healthy development of the steel industry. However, these seemed that it did not achieve the desired results. Take overcapacity as an example, although the government saw this problem as a solution to the core problem of the steel industry and implemented a number of programs, the problem of overcapacity still exist and limit the development of the entire steel industry.This paper is aimed at analyzing the effects of China’s macro-control towards the steel industry. Through theoretical analysis and empirical research on the steel industry, studying governmental macro-control effects, combined with the status quo of China’s steel industry, and other national macro-control policies towards the steel industries in history, this paper is trying to reveal the effects of macroeconomic regulations of China’s steel industry. Based on the findings of these studies, some useful recommendations can be expected. Firstly, the impacts of monetary policy, fiscal policy and industrial policy about the steel industry are analyzed theoretically. Then, some existing problems are raised by studying the status quo of China’s steel industry, as well as historical macro-control policies of China’s steel industry. An econometric model is established to figure out the impacts of monetary policy, fiscal policy and industrial policy of macroeconomic control in China’s steel industry. On the basis of the analysis of historical policies in other countries, combined with the conclusions from econometric models, some recommendations for China’s steel industry are elaborated carefully.According to the analysis, the macro-control of the steel industry can affect the development of the steel industry to a certain extent. However, the government should improve the process of formulation and implementation of macro-control policies. Besides, it is good for the government to combine the monetary policy, fiscal policy, as well as industrial policy, regulate the competition within the industry, and encourage technological progress in the steel industry. Therefore, China’s steel industry will have a higher degree of international competitiveness, as well as a healthy and harmonious development.
